85 300d auto tranny stuff and turbo stuff
hey to all. i jus got me a 85 300d(with 312k miles). it some tranny issues. it shifts weird. some times it shifts ok and others it doesnt. is there any way to bypass all the extra vacuum stuff? and on to another sissue, it seamd like the turbo kind works. you can hear it spool up at low speed, but when your on the hwy it wont accererate well past 60mph. my 83 300d(435k miles) has a lot more power. any ideas out there??

Youy problem w/the highway speed does sould like a clogged banjo bolt, a non funtioning turbo switchover valve, a broken delrin line that connects the banjo bolt to the switch over valve then to the ALDA, broken rubber pieces on the switchover valve, or even a stuck open waste gate.

I'd check the transmission vacuum before putting in a kit. Excessive vacuum at the modulator can cause flaring between shifts. If you disconnect the vacuum to the modulator and the shifts firm up, then the problem is vacuum related.
